A specialized hybrid satellite smartphone, featuring a prominent integrated rectangular high-gain antenna, is demonstrated for mission-critical communications at the Satellite Pavilion during the Mobile World Congress in Barcelona, Spain, on March 5, 2026. This ruggedized terminal is powered by the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 mobile platform, integrated with the Snapdragon X75 5G Modem-RF System, which supports 3GPP Release-17 Non-Terrestrial Network (NTN) standards for satellite-to-phone connectivity. The device is equipped with a 50-megapixel primary camera sensor (f/1.9 aperture) and a secondary 8-megapixel thermal imaging sensor for industrial inspections in remote areas. The elongated rectangular antenna is specifically designed to facilitate dual-band communication with L-band and S-band satellite constellations, ensuring stable voice and high-speed data transmission even in environments without terrestrial cellular coverage. The demonstration highlights the device's IP68 water resistance and its ability to act as a portable Wi-Fi hotspot via satellite for other tactical devices in the field.

A high-fidelity scale model of a next-generation Low Earth Orbit (LEO) multi-mission satellite is displayed at the Space Communications zone during the Mobile World Congress in Barcelona, Spain, on March 5, 2026. This unit represents advancements in 5G-Advanced Non-Terrestrial Networks (5G-NTN), designed to provide seamless direct-to-cell connectivity and high-speed backhaul for remote areas. The platform is powered by a radiation-hardened dual-core LEON4 on-board processor combined with a specialized FPGA-based Neural Processing Unit for edge AI data filtering. The satellite features a modular payload including a high-resolution multispectral optical sensor with a 30-centimeter ground sampling distance, supported by a 50-megapixel CMOS imaging system for earth observation. Its communication suite utilizes a Software Defined Radio architecture capable of handling Ka-band and Q/V-band frequencies, integrated with optical laser links for ultra-secure inter-satellite data relay. The demonstration highlights the convergence of terrestrial and space-based infrastructure, enabling global IoT coverage and emergency telecommunications via standard smartphone devices.

The China Unicom CUNIQ-01, a quadruped robot with a metallic red livery, navigates an obstacle course at the China Unicom pavilion during the Mobile World Congress in Barcelona, Spain, on March 5, 2026. This industrial-grade robot dog is powered by the NVIDIA Jetson Orin Nano or Orin NX module for real-time edge processing and motion control, integrated with China Unicom's proprietary 5G-Advanced (5.5G) slicing technology for ultra-low latency remote operation. Its sensory suite includes a 360-degree LiDAR system for Simultaneous Localization and Mapping (SLAM) and a front-facing 12-megapixel wide-angle camera with a Sony IMX708 sensor capable of 4K video transmission at 60fps for inspection purposes. The demonstration highlights CUNIQ's capability for autonomous patrolling in smart factories, featuring a payload capacity of 5kg and a specialized IP67 rating for harsh environments, as it utilizes AI-native network agents to transmit real-time telemetry and thermal imaging data to the cloud.

The MagicDog-W (Wheeled-Quadruped) in a special Panda edition by Magic Lab is shown in a resting state suspended from a support gantry at the company's technical display during the Mobile World Congress in Barcelona, Spain, on March 5, 2026. This hybrid platform, which replaces traditional paws with motorized wheels, is powered by the NVIDIA Jetson AGX Orin 64GB edge computing module, enabling high-speed autonomous navigation and complex balancing maneuvers. The robot's sensory array, integrated into the ''head'' section of the panda suit, features a 12-megapixel ultra-wide RGB camera and a Solid-State LiDAR system for real-time 3D mapping and obstacle detection. The MagicDog-W utilizes twelve high-torque MagicDrive actuators for its leg joints and four dedicated hub motors in the wheels, allowing it to reach speeds of up to 15 km/h while maintaining the ability to crouch and climb over obstacles. The demonstration highlights the integration of 5G-Advanced for remote teleoperation and the Spark 4.0 multimodal AI for interactive behavior, even while the unit remains in its secure ''hanging'' storage mode.

A wide-angle view of the eHang 216-S (EH216-S), a passenger-grade autonomous aerial vehicle, is showcased at the Urban Air Mobility pavilion during the Mobile World Congress in Barcelona, Spain, on March 5, 2026. This multi-rotor electric vertical take-off and landing aircraft is equipped with 16 independent propellers powered by a high-energy density lithium-ion battery system and managed by a dual-redundant flight control system utilizing the Snapdragon Ride Flex SoC for autonomous navigation and real-time obstacle avoidance. The aircraft features a sophisticated visual sensing suite, including an integrated 12-megapixel downward-facing optical camera and high-precision 3D LiDAR sensors for autonomous landing and precision hovering. The EH216-S is designed for two passengers, featuring a high-definition 12-inch touchscreen internal interface and a 4G/5G-Advanced command-and-control communication system that allows for remote supervision from a centralized ground station. The demonstration highlights its Type Certificate status and its integration into the smart city infrastructure for autonomous air taxi services.

A detailed scale model of the Indra GSAT-300 multi-mission satellite is showcased at the Indra pavilion during the Mobile World Congress in Barcelona, Spain, on March 5, 2026. The satellite is designed for secure government and commercial communications and features an advanced Software Defined Radio (SDR) payload. It is equipped with a high-resolution multispectral optical instrument capable of 30-centimeter ground sampling distance. The system is powered by the Indra On-Board Processor (OBP) v4, based on a radiation-hardened dual-core LEON4 architecture, enabling real-time AI-based image processing and autonomous debris avoidance. The demonstration highlights Indra's contribution to the IRIS (Infrastructure for Resilience, Interconnectivity and Security by Satellite) constellation, utilizing Ka-band and optical laser links for ultra-secure, low-latency data transmission. The model showcases the satellite's modular design and its integration with 5G-Non-Terrestrial Networks (5G-NTN), providing seamless global connectivity for IoT and mission-critical applications in remote areas.

The HelixNorth DBX (Digital Box) autonomous drone system is on display during the Mobile World Congress in Barcelona, Spain, on March 5, 2026. This specialized UAV (Unmanned Aerial Vehicle) is designed for automated industrial inspections and emergency response, featuring a high-performance dual-sensor payload with a 64-megapixel RGB camera and a 640x512 radiometric thermal sensor for heat signature detection. The aircraft is powered by the NVIDIA Jetson Orin Nano edge AI processor, enabling real-time object recognition and obstacle avoidance without cloud dependency. Integrated with 5G-Advanced connectivity via the Qualcomm Snapdragon X80 modem, the HelixNorth system supports ultra-low latency remote piloting and live 4K video streaming to command centers. The unit shown includes the ''Drone-in-a-Box'' docking station, which provides automated charging and weather protection for the 1.5 kg carbon-fiber airframe.
